New Year - A Positive outlook is required!

Welcome back!
2010 turned out to be our highest turnover yet. We expect to beat this in 2011, and it looks like it is going to be a challenging year.
inflation will play a heavy part in both our personal and business lives - the effect on Retail will mean worsening costs and a much more competitive sector. The inevitable rise of Interest Rates will make life interesting too!
We have no reason not to keep positive, are enjoying a good order book, and a refreshingly buoyant attitude from our clients.
A good indicator for us is the level of quality pitches we are involved in - which is up by 30% from this time last year

Impulse are currently working on a 330 x One Stop Roll-out for DVD stands, an exciting new Rental Interactive Unit, and continued H&M Store equipment for European Destinations.
its great seeing our lasered components appearing in Gulliivers Travels, which is a departure from our usual work - look out later in the year for Captain America, we worked extensively on the shields and car interiors - images will be posted when we are allowed to!

We have just supplied all Display Equipment for a DVD, Music and Games Shop opening in London, this and other similar enquiries received since we made changes to the Impulse POP Website are making us look at further potential services we can offer via the website. Impulse have a vast experience in the Home Entertainment sector, and also produce a range of standard products which will be more accessible later this year.

Other things on our "to do" list include:

-Further Exporting - our exports in 2010 were up by 28%, we see more potential in 2011
-Greater emphasis on alternative Supply Chain - Impulse have always offered alternative routes, and most pitches we make that exceed £100,000 require cost driven alternatives.
-Impulse expect to invest in further capital equipment in 2011. The success of our "Lights Out" Automatic Laser Profiler means that we can work smarter, and our capacity has grown. The effect this has on the business is currently being evaluated.
-2012 Olympics - more quoting and hopefully winning some of the work is important to us.
-Growth in the Convenience Sector, we have been successful working for a major Newspaper, and look forward to extending the range of displays for them and others in this area
